I picked-up a new 'discounted' copy of Bruce N. Canfield's book, "U.S. Military Bolt Action Rifles". ($50)
It has been around for over ten years, but, I never gave it a 'LOOK'.

Saturday, I was desirous of learning more about Winchester-Hotchkiss rifles. A book vendor had a copy on his racks and I began perusing it.
I now have it in my T.V. Room. It is fun to pick it up and read about things that catch my eye 'in the moment'.

Canfield is an enjoyable author to read. His book is loaded with relevant pictures and drawings of arms, mechanisms, and accessories. Photographs are located near related text.
Military Bolt actions are covered from pre-CW percussion breech-loaders to Remington model 700 Sniping rifles.

Canfield devotes 60 pages to the U.S. Krag-Jorgensen. There is a wonderful 80 pages of S.R.S. Data, including all the content that Frank Mallory put in the tables in the back of "The Krag Rifle Story", 2nd edition.

As a starting reference for the new Krag enthusiast, the book is a good tool!
